Company rule in India (sometimes, Company Raj, (“Raj,” literally. “rule” in Urdu/Hindi) refers to the rule or dominion of the British East India Company on the South Asia Subcontinent. This is variously taken to have commenced in 1757, after the Battle of Plassey, when the Nawabof Bengal surrendered his dominions to the Company, in 1765, when the Company was granted the diwani, or the right to collect revenue, in Bengal and Bihar. In 1772 the Company established a capital in Calcutta, appointed its first Governor-General, Warren Hastings, and became directly involved in governance. The rule lasted until 1858, when, consequent to the Government of India Act 1858, the British government assumed the task of directly administering India. Wikipedia.
